Pale light straw in color. Full, forward & fragrant nose of ripe fruit aromas of grapefruit, lemons/limes & apples with overtones of grassy & floral notes of honeysuckle, minerals, stony & a hint of lemongrass. Light bodied with a very good concentration of well balanced & smooth textured, ripe fruit flavors of lemons & limes, grapefruit and tart green apples, some lemongrass, stony & minerals. Lingering crisp finish. Drinks quite well at present & should develop further with another year …
